CHARLESTON, Ill. – Eastern Illinois athletics will host the first of its weekly football coaches luncheons this Wednesday, Sept. 7, at the Rotary Room in the Charleston Carnegie Library. The luncheon will begin at Noon with head football coach Bob Spoo and members of his staff set to speak. This week's player guest will be senior linebacker
Gordy Kickels. Cost is $6.50 per person which includes a catered lunch by a local restaurant and a drink. This week's luncheon will be catered by Smoky's House BBQ in Charleston. Luncheons will take place every Wednesday through the football season with the final regular season luncheon set for Nov. 9.
The Panthers are coming off a season opening 33-26 win over in-state rival Illinois State in the 100th playing of the Mid-America Classic. EIU plays at Northwestern this Saturday with a 2:30 p.m. kick off on the Big Ten Network.
